npm install -g @vue/cli-init
# vue init now works exactly the same as vue-cli@2.x
vue init webpack my-project
https://www.npmjs.com/package/vue-cli
box-sizing
borderiai viduje, kaip bootstrap
body{
box-sizing: border-box;
}
pointer-events
pvz: absolute rodykle uzdedama ant select elemento ir pointer-events: none; Rezultatas: paspaudus ant rodykles, atsidaro select elementas
useradd & adduser
https://www.tecmint.com/add-users-in-linux/ useradd username also creates user & home dir (better use this command) adduser username To grant sudo privileges to a user type (as root user): usermod -a -G sudo username Change user su - username Open Sudoers file ( /etc/sudoers.d/ ) sudo visudo Set no sudo passwords in sudoers.d (at end of file) username ALL=(ALL) NOPASSWD: ALL As a regular user with sudo privileges, you can delete a user using this syntax: sudo deluser --remove-home username
must know commands
docker --version docker version Pull the hello-world image from Docker Hub and run a container: docker run hello-world docker image ls docker container ls docker container ls --all Pull an image of the Ubuntu OS and run an interactive terminal inside the spawned container: docker run --interactive --tty ubuntu bash Pull and run a Dockerized nginx web server that we name,webserver:docker run --detach --publish 80:80 --name webserver nginx arba docker run -d -p 80:80 --name webserver nginx shows docker IP docker-machine ip Default docker stop webserver docker start webserver docker rm webserver
pm2 runtime
npm install -g pm2
pm2 start app.js
pm2 start --name "appname" npm -- start (nuxt)
pm2 stop app.js
https://pm2.io/runtime/
https://pm2.io/doc/en/runtime/guide/installation/
http://pm2.keymetrics.io/